I recently treated myself to the Baker’s Friend mini donut maker, and it’s quickly become one of my favorite kitchen gadgets. I wasn’t sure if it would live up to the hype, but it has completely exceeded my expectations. From the first batch, I knew I’d be using it regularly.

One of the best things about this machine is how fast it heats up and cooks. In under five minutes, you’ve got perfectly golden mini donuts, ready to be decorated or eaten as-is. The size is just right—bite-sized and perfect for a quick snack or dessert.

Using the mini donut maker is a breeze, even if you’re not the most experienced in the kitchen (like me!). It’s basically a plug-and-play device, with a non-stick surface that makes cleanup incredibly easy. You just wipe it down after use, and it’s good to go for the next batch.

Another great perk is how versatile it is. I’ve tried several different recipes, from classic vanilla donuts to more creative flavors like chocolate and cinnamon spice. Plus, the fun part comes with experimenting with toppings—glazes, sprinkles, or even dipping them in chocolate!

Overall, if you’re looking for a simple way to make delicious treats at home without a lot of effort, I highly recommend trying out Baker’s Friend mini donut maker. It’s perfect for families, parties, or anyone who loves donuts but doesn’t want the hassle of frying or buying them from a store.
